ICFJ Knight Tools and Projects
This source is a landing page for the ICFJ Knight Fellowship program, which supports journalists and news organizations in adopting new technologies. The program focuses on helping newsrooms implement innovations across news gathering, storytelling, editorial workflows, audience engagement, and business models.
